Holistic Mental Health Assessments: A Comprehensive Approach to Wellbeing
Mental health assessments play a crucial function in the overall wellbeing of individuals. Generally focused around standardized tools and questionnaires, these assessments typically focus entirely on symptomatology and diagnosis. However, the holistic method to mental health assessment examines a person's emotional, psychological, social, and physical wellbeing, considering a wide scope of influence on mental health. This comprehensive approach acknowledges that mental health is not merely the absence of mental disorder, however a complex state of being.
Comprehending Holistic Mental Health Assessments
A holistic mental health assessment is an integrative technique to evaluating a person's mental and emotional state by considering numerous elements of their life. This consists of:
Emotional wellbeing: Evaluating how people manage their feelings and cope with stress.Social connections: Examining the quality and quantity of a person's social interactions and relationships.Physical health: Investigating how physical health problems, such as persistent pain or sleep disorders, impact mental health.Environmental elements: Identifying the impact of living conditions, work environment, and surrounding neighborhood.Spiritual dimensions: Exploring the function of spirituality, worths, and beliefs in a person's life.
By taking these interconnected dimensions into consideration, healthcare specialists can acquire a much deeper understanding of an individual's mental health status and potential treatment strategies.

Integrating numerous parts into holistic mental health assessments is vital for comprehensive evaluation. Below are the crucial elements usually consisted of:
1. Clinical InterviewsA clinician performs an in-depth interview focusing on the individual's history, psychological battles, and personal background.The interactive dialogue allows for a much deeper understanding of the patient's experiences.2. Biography and Contextual AssessmentThis component analyzes significant life events, relationships, household background, and cultural impacts.3. Physical Health EvaluationA review of case history, current physical conditions, and their possible influence on mental health.Consideration of way of life aspects such as nutrition, workout, and sleep patterns.4. Psychometric TestingUsage of standardized questionnaires and assessments to assess present psychological states and cognitive performance.Typical tools may consist of the Beck Depression Inventory or the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7-item scale.5. Social and Environmental ReviewAssessment of social support group, living conditions, and work environments that contribute to emotional wellbeing.Discussion of community resources and their accessibility.6. Spiritual and Value-Oriented DiscussionExploring individual beliefs, practices, and worths that contribute to mental and psychological health.7. Standard assessments often focus solely on symptoms and clinical diagnostics, while holistic assessments think about a broader series of impacts, consisting of physical health, social interactions, and personal beliefs.
Who can carry out a holistic mental health assessment?
Holistic assessments can be performed by a range of experts, including certified psychologists, psychiatrists, social employees, and qualified holistic professionals.
Are holistic mental health assessments covered by insurance coverage?
Coverage for holistic assessments may differ depending on the provider, the assessment tools used, and the insurance coverage policy. It is advisable to inspect private insurance protection beforehand.
For how long does a holistic mental health assessment take?
The period can vary extensively based upon the depth of evaluation needed but usually varies from one to three hours, sometimes spanning several sessions.
What should a specific anticipate during an assessment?
People can expect a collaborative environment where they are encouraged to share their experiences openly. The process might include a mix of discussions, questionnaires, and discussions about personal values and goals.
